Rubiaceae

The Rubiaceae is a family of flowering plants contains about 13,500 species in about 620 genera, which makes it the fourth-largest angiosperm family. Monoterpenoid alkaloids are characteristic of the Rubiaceae family. Genus Coffea belonging to Family Rubiaceae are perennial shrubs. The trees produce edible drupes that contain two seeds, the so-called “coffee beans”. One of the main constituents of coffee beans is caffeine which is an alkaloid. Caffeine is a very good stimulant of the central nervous system, and increases heart rate and blood pressure, is bronchodilator, diuretic, stimulant for the intestinal peristalsis.
